Class today is Guided Improvisation w/ Janice Florence

This class will include a combination of improvisation practices which are effective with diverse participants and developed and elaborated through years of experience of innovation and exploration in inclusive dance theatre.

We will work as individuals, in pairs and in groups. For anyone with some movement/dance experience. For people with varying access needs and dancers and teachers who are interested in working in an accessible way

This class is suitable for anyone with some dance experience and aims to be accessible to all bodies present. It allows for individual interpretation of tasks given. Physical demonstration as well as verbal instruction will be given according to participant preference.

It may include the intentional use of inclusive / accessible language, spoken instructions (i.e. material not physically demonstrated) improvisation, visualisations, working in physical contact with others (optional) and working with eyes closed.


About Janice Florence
Janice Florence trained in dance in Australia and the USA. After acquiring a physical disability, she has developed her own vision and style for directing inclusive dance theatre as the Artistic Director of Weave Movement Theatre for the past 24 years. Janice has directed seven residencies for respected artists to collaborate with the company, notably Yumi Umiumare and Michelle Heaven. She is the inaugural winner of the Australia Council National Disability Arts Award (2019). Janice’s choreography is drawn from her broad experience of contemporary improvisation-based dance practices, informed by other theatre forms. She is influenced by and contributes to on-going international enquiry and innovation in inclusive dance theatre performance.
